Transaction 8dd32067550e5c3de12ed10bf5923efff8ee1348a864266c2c5186c40f327fa1
1 Input
1 Output
-
8dd32067550e5c3de12ed10bf5923efff8ee1348a864266c2c5186c40f327fa1:0
- value
- 1058396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03c72d55a8e32f0e6af3ce5e7a0c408ddbb004de OP_EQUAL
- address
- 322zZBjox2iRt4i1FC4WpH58vCNxpUD9W3